This charming seaside town is famous for its fresh oysters and colourful beach huts along the pebble shoreline. Explore the working harbour where fishermen sell their daily catch, then wander through quirky independent shops on Harbour Street.

Best time to go to Whitstable

The best time to visit Whitstable is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the weather like in Whitstable?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Whitstable is 768 mm.
